在网络管理中,一般采用管理模型是
时间: 2024-04-23 12:23:47 浏览: 5
在网络管理中,一般采用的管理模型是 SNMP(Simple Network Management Protocol,简单网络管理协议)。SNMP 是一种基于互联网标准的协议,用于管理和监控网络设备,如路由器、交换机、服务器等。它提供了一种标准的方式来收集和管理网络设备的信息,同时也可以通过 SNMP 协议对网络设备进行远程配置和控制。
SNMP 采用客户-服务器模型,其中网络设备作为服务器,SNMP 管理软件作为客户端。SNMP 管理软件可以通过发送 SNMP 消息来获取和设置网络设备的状态信息,例如 CPU 使用率、内存使用率、接口流量等。而网络设备则通过 SNMP Agent 程序来响应管理软件的请求,向管理软件提供状态信息。
因为 SNMP 是一种标准协议,所以它可以被广泛支持,许多网络设备和管理软件都支持 SNMP 协议。这使得 SNMP 成为了网络管理中最常用的管理模型之一。
相关问题
动态虚拟化分布式移动性管理架构模型
动态虚拟化分布式移动性管理架构模型是一种网络架构模型,旨在解决移动性管理和虚拟化技术的结合所带来的挑战。该架构模型采用分布式的网络节点来管理移动性,同时通过虚拟化技术实现资源的动态分配和管理。
该架构模型主要由以下组件构成:
1. 移动性管理节点:负责管理移动性,包括用户的位置信息、移动过程中的路由选择、移动过程中资源的分配等。
2. 虚拟化管理节点:负责管理虚拟化技术,包括资源的分配、虚拟机的创建、销毁和迁移等。
3. 网络节点:包括移动终端、虚拟机、虚拟化主机等,用于提供网络服务,实现网络通信和资源共享。
4. 移动性管理数据库:用于存储移动性管理节点所需的信息,包括用户位置信息、网络拓扑结构、路由信息等。
5. 虚拟化管理数据库:用于存储虚拟化管理节点所需的信息,包括虚拟机的配置信息、资源使用情况等。
该架构模型的特点是具有高度的灵活性和可扩展性,可以在多种网络环境下运行,并支持多种移动性管理策略。同时,该架构模型还具有高可用性和容错性,能够保证网络的稳定性和可靠性。
网络游戏的数据库设计与管理
网络游戏的数据库设计与管理是一个非常复杂的问题,因为它不仅涉及到大量的数据处理和存储,还需要考虑到游戏的实时性、稳定性和安全性等问题。下面是一些关于网络游戏数据库设计与管理的思路和建议:
1. 数据库的架构设计
网络游戏的数据库架构设计应该基于游戏的实际需求和运行环境,包括游戏服务器的数量、玩家数量、游戏场景的规模、游戏交互的复杂度等。一般来说,可以采用分布式数据库架构,将数据分散存储在多台服务器上,以提高数据处理和访问的效率和可靠性。
2. 数据库的数据模型设计
游戏数据模型是指将游戏中所有的数据结构和关系映射到数据库中的数据模型。游戏数据模型设计应该基于游戏的实际需求和游戏设计的复杂度,包括游戏角色、道具、任务、场景等数据模型的设计。一般来说,可以采用关系数据库或非关系数据库,如NoSQL,来存储游戏数据。
3. 数据库的性能优化
在游戏中,数据的读写速度和响应时间是非常重要的,因此需要对数据库进行性能优化。可以采用多个方法来优化数据库的性能,如缓存、索引、分区、分表等。需要根据具体情况进行选择和配置。
4. 数据库的安全管理
网络游戏的数据库存储了大量的用户信息和游戏数据,因此需要对数据库进行安全管理。可以采用一些措施来保证数据库的安全,如加密、备份、监控等。同时,需要注意保护数据库的登录密码和管理员权限等关键信息。
总之,网络游戏的数据库设计与管理是一个非常复杂的问题,需要根据具体情况进行分析和设计。需要综合考虑游戏的实际需求、性能要求和安全问题等因素,以保证游戏的稳定性和用户体验。